Kimitsu, Chiba, Japan

Overview

Kimitsu is a peaceful city in Chiba prefecture, blending scenic coastal views with rich history and easy urban access. The city is well-known for its green spaces, traditional culture, and as a gateway to the Boso Peninsula. It's ideal for those seeking a relaxing atmosphere near Tokyo.

Best Time to Visit

March-May for cherry blossoms or September-November for autumn colors.

Local Tips

Explore the coastal areas and rent a bicycle to enjoy nature. Local trains are convenient but check timetables, as rural lines run less frequently.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ping is not practiced. Dress modestly in public, especially at shrines and temples. Always greet with a polite bow and observe quiet in transport.

Safety Warnings

Kimitsu is generally very safe. Minor caution around rural train stations at night due to low foot traffic. Watch out for occasional wildlife when hiking in forested areas.

Hidden Gems

Visit Kururi Castle for historical ambiance, walk the picturesque Satoyama paths, and try local soba at family-run noodle shops away from main streets.
